Early Years - An Introduction to the Ordinarily Available Inclusive Provision Framework in the Early Years

The Ordinarily Available Inclusive Education framework will set out:
Expectations that parents can have of their child’s education setting to provide high quality, inclusive practice and what this looks like for all children
Approaches, provision and practice that is helpful to all, harmful to none and crucial for some.
Strategies that anticipate and therefore prevent common barriers for learning and support equity of access to the curriculum for all.
Training objectives
Simple adjustments and additions that practitioners can make to their practice to enable positive learning environments for all children
